    Imagine 2670 MK Speakers ?

    Hi

    New 2670 MK owner here. I'm not sure as to why and from what I have read in other postings here I should have 4 speakers in my camper. Funny thing is I only have 2 . They are cheap'os and I will replace them once I figure out there size. Not sure if they are 6.5 or not. I just found it funny that they would install only 2 speakers. We do have the outside blue tooth speakers . Not our first camper ,but it is our only camper with just 2 speakers. Is this some sort of mistake? Wouldn't be the first mistake by a manufacture I have seen.

    Jim, if you have the Furrion receiver/DVD player, this unit will pair with your phone’s Blue Tooth signal. It also allows you to turn on (1) inside speakers, (2) outside speakers, neither, or both sets. That’s a small button on the left side of the faceplate. There is also an aggravating tiny black plug in the headphone jack opening that if pushed in all the way will lock out function to both sets of speakers (can’t think why, except maybe to keep dust out). It’s really taken us two years to figure out the operation, but then, I also can’t eliminate “demo” mode on my car system

    Some of the reasoning is that the person that may be in the bedroom may not want to hear the radio while the person in the living area does.

    The Furrion is only dual zone, so that is the inside and outside split.

    And...verify the operation between inside/outside/both. Tiny little indicator on the display about which zone is currently on. And it seems to reset to both if you completely cut the power from the battery. Learned this the hard way - blissfully watching "Deadwood" on TV late in the evening, then discovered after a couple of nights that the outside speakers were on also, and we had been teaching all the kids in the surrounding campsites very creative new ways to swear!
